Easily the most interesting store we saw this last time in New York was Brooklyn's CB I Hate Perfume. The perfume gallery and laboratory of perfumer Christopher Brosius displays a series of fascinating accords (single scents like blood orange or dandelion) and perfumes (blends of various accords). Naturally you'll need to visit for full effect but his fragrances are available for purchase online and many of the perfumes are also sold in small sizes.

Start with these and if you like them you can come in for a consultation to blend your very own custom perfume! It's not cheap (anywhere from $125-400 depending on the complexity of your formulation) but doesn't cost as much as you would think considering you're getting a one-of-a-kind fragrance.
